Minnesota

The Wild have mixed up their lines and they are very appealing. The new top six is Nino Niederreiter – Eric Staal – Mikael Granlund and Charlie Coyle – Mikko Koivu – Jason Zucker. I really like both of these lines tonight against a battered Ducks team who are still without Hampus Lindholm. Without arguably their best defensive center look for the shot volume from the Wild to be very high. The Koivu line is a tad cheaper and could let you load up elsewhere but when push comes to shove my preferred and possibly my favorite line of the night is the Staal line. Depending how you build the defenseman to use would be either Ryan Suter or Matt Dumba.

Chicago

The Blackhawks are probably going to be fairly popular tonight facing the Buffalo Sabers but it is hard to ignore the second line of Nick Schmaltz – Artem Anisimov – Patrick Kane. Robin Lehner has been playing better for the Sabers as they get healthier however they’re middle of the road defensively at best and none of the Sabers lines should strike fear in your hearts. While the Sabers don’t give up a massive amount of HDSCA/60 the ones they do give up have been going in. With the Toews line more then likely matching up with the Eichel line, the Anisimov line will be getting a depth line of the Sabers which bumps up the matchup. Duncan Keith or Gustav Forsling are the defensemen of choice.

Note: Alex DeBrincat got moved up to the top line and I do like that line as well, however I still prefer using the second line.

Vegas 3

I am not sure I would want to full stack the line of Cody Eakin – Alex Tuch – Tomas Nosek, but all of the players are under $3700 which provides a lot of room to fill out the rest of the line. Again, tonight I am not sure you really need to dig this deep but if you do find yourself needing a single bullet under $4000, I think Alex Tuch is your guy. He has one goal, two assists and 12 shots on goal in the past three games which is exactly what you want for some who is priced at $3700

Chicago 3

It is weird for me writing up the Blackhawks twice but the third line of the Patrick Sharp – Ryan Hartman – Richard Panik is very attractive from a salary perspective. As I mentioned before I am not sure it is necessary to dig this deep tonight but this line would be a good line to use at low ownership in a probable high ownership game. So throwing salary to the win, from a contrarian standpoint this would be a nice line to use as they will be getting a bottom six matchup from the Sabers, which to say the least, is very appealing.
